AN6913 Part Data Attributes:

AN6913 Panasonic Electronic Components
Buy Now Datasheet
Compare Parts:
AN6913 Panasonic Electronic Components Comparator, 2 Func, 5000uV Offset-Max, 1300ns Response Time, BIPolar, PSIP9, SIP-9
Part Life Cycle Code Obsolete
Ihs Manufacturer PANASONIC CORP
Part Package Code SIP
Package Description SIP, SIP9,.1
Pin Count 9
Reach Compliance Code unknown
ECCN Code EAR99
HTS Code 8542.39.00.01
Amplifier Type COMPARATOR
Average Bias Current-Max (IIB) 0.25 µA
Bias Current-Max (IIB) @25C 0.25 µA
Input Offset Voltage-Max 5000 µV
JESD-30 Code R-PSIP-T9
Length 23.3 mm
Neg Supply Voltage Limit-Max
Neg Supply Voltage-Nom (Vsup)
Number of Functions 2
Number of Terminals 9
Operating Temperature-Max 85 °C
Operating Temperature-Min -30 °C
Output Type OPEN-COLLECTOR
Package Body Material PLASTIC/EPOXY
Package Code SIP
Package Equivalence Code SIP9,.1
Package Shape RECTANGULAR
Package Style IN-LINE
Qualification Status Not Qualified
Response Time-Nom 1300 ns
Seated Height-Max 8.95 mm
Supply Current-Max 1.5 mA
Supply Voltage Limit-Max 36 V
Supply Voltage-Nom (Vsup) 5 V
Surface Mount NO
Technology BIPOLAR
Temperature Grade OTHER
Terminal Form THROUGH-HOLE
Terminal Pitch 2.54 mm
Terminal Position SINGLE
Width 3 mm
